Output 052d9d687d5a5e94a146c969e5ec4edd001e7ccc28fdfd6f1953e042cbb8c89c:0

value
1471354778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8600e2a36026070d3d62967088e91c33fb1219ea OP_EQUAL
address
3DuZXm6gyJLmD95bMKprqBP3pZJXrwgaKp
transaction
052d9d687d5a5e94a146c969e5ec4edd001e7ccc28fdfd6f1953e042cbb8c89c
spent
true